Tet and Mother

Among the "Tet book basket" for the 2026 Lunar New Year is "Tet and Mother" by author Nguyen Duong Quynh - a meaningful story that shows that Tet is not only a time for family reunions but also a time to fully experience the love of family. Author Nguyen Duong Quynh shared with Dong Nai Weekend about her first book of 2026.

In "Tet and Mother," what story about Tet did you tell?

- "Tet and Mother" is a nostalgic story about Tet in the 1990s. Throughout, it depicts the bustling atmosphere of Tet preparations in a small town in the South Central region, still simple and unpretentious. Children eagerly celebrate Tet, enjoying delicious food, while adults are busy preparing and cleaning. On a flight, the protagonist – now an adult – has a dream that takes her back to the past, back to being Mai Ca, a young elementary school girl, experiencing Tet of her childhood once again in the love of her family and in the nostalgia for her deceased mother.

In your opinion, what are the characteristic colors of Tet and Mother?

- The colors associated with Tet and Mother are undoubtedly the cheerful colors of the holiday, such as apricot blossoms, peach blossoms, Tet sweets and preserves, and the myriad of colorful and flavorful dishes in the New Year's Eve dinner. However, viewed through the lens of Mai Ca, an adult, these colors sometimes evoke a sense of nostalgia.

Is it true that mothers are always a special figure associated with Tet (Vietnamese New Year) and the childhood of children like Mai Ca?

- I think parents, especially mothers, are always very important to children. For Mai Ca, going back in time and being able to see things with a more mature perspective has helped her understand and empathize with her mother more.

Through "Tet and Mother," what message do you want to convey to young readers?

- The last days of the year are busy with preparations and also filled with anticipation for the arrival of Tet (Lunar New Year), a time to remind everyone to return home to their families and open their hearts to loved ones. I hope we all have time to gather with our families and cherish the present moments with our dearest loved ones.

Author Nguyen Duong Quynh (born 1990) lived and studied in Singapore and Japan, majoring in Fine Arts; currently works at the Faculty of Design and Art, Hoa Sen University, Ho Chi Minh City. Her works include: Red, Our Town, Rabbit Falling from the Moon, Deep Summer, The Magical Celestial Sphere series, Sleep Well, Muse, Wind Kingdom, Surya - Song of the Sun, House.
